مراحل التنفيذ

Month 1–2

Phase 1: Front-of-House Liberation

وفر £8,000–£12,000/year (adjusted for København costs)
  • Deploy a multi-lingual AI reservation agent (handling Danish, English, and German) to manage booking calls and WhatsApp queries, integrating directly with platforms like DinnerBooking or Superb.
  • Implement AI-driven guest feedback sentiment analysis on Google Reviews and TripAdvisor to identify service bottlenecks in real-time.
  • Automate the 'Today’s Special' social media copy based on seasonal inventory arrivals from local suppliers like Torvehallerne or Dagrofa.
Month 3–4

Phase 2: Waste Reduction & Inventory

وفر £15,000–£25,000/year
  • Install AI kitchen vision systems (like Winnow) to track food waste in prep areas, aiming for the 50% reduction targets set by the Danish Ministry of Environment.
  • Connect AI demand forecasting to your POS (like Lightspeed or Planday) to predict footfall based on weather forecasts from DMI and local events like Distortion or the Jazz Festival.
  • Automate purchase orders for staples to optimize storage in high-rent København kitchens.
Month 5–8

Phase 3: Smart Staffing & Energy

وفر £12,000–£20,000/year
  • Use AI predictive scheduling to align staff shifts with the 'Copenhagen weather factor' (e.g., terrace closures due to sudden rain), reducing overstaffing by 15%.
  • Implement AI-managed HVAC and refrigeration controls to optimize energy use during peak/off-peak price hours on the Nordic power grid.
  • Roll out an AI internal trainer to help international staff learn menu pronunciations and Danish allergy terminology.
Month 9–12

Phase 4: Hyper-Local Personalization

وفر £10,000–£18,000/year
  • Launch an AI loyalty program that offers dynamic rewards based on 'quiet hours' behavior, specifically targeting local commuters in Indre By.
  • Use generative AI to create customized, localized menus in multiple languages for the cruise ship peak season at Langelinie.
  • Establish a 'Digital Twin' of your kitchen workflow to test menu changes before physical implementation.

Deep Dive

Methodology

The 'Hygge' Automation Framework: Preserving Service Quality in High-Wage Markets

  • Copenhagen's hospitality sector faces some of the highest labor costs globally. Our methodology focuses on 'Invisible AI'—automating back-of-house logistics to reallocate human hours to guest-facing 'hygge' moments.
  • Implementing AI-driven Demand Forecasting: Utilizing historical booking data synchronized with Københavns Kommune event calendars (e.g., Distortion, Copenhagen Fashion Week) to optimize staffing levels 14 days in advance.
  • Multilingual Voice AI for Reservations: Deploying LLM-based voice agents capable of handling complex booking inquiries in Danish, English, and German, reducing front-desk administrative load by an estimated 40% during peak tourist seasons.
  • Automated Inventory via Computer Vision: Integrating shelf-scanning AI in storerooms to automate ordering with local suppliers like Inco or Dagrofa, minimizing stock-outs and reducing food waste by 15%.
Data

Predictive Gastronomy: Leveraging Copenhagen’s Sustainability Mandates

  • With Denmark's aggressive 'Stop Spild Af Mad' (Stop Wasting Food) initiatives, AI serves as a critical compliance and profitability tool.
  • Waste Analysis: Using computer vision sensors (e.g., Winnow or similar integrations) specifically calibrated for Nordic ingredients to categorize and weigh plate waste, providing chefs with real-time feedback on portion sizes.
  • Hyper-Local Sourcing Intelligence: An AI layer that monitors seasonal availability from Øresund-region farms, automatically adjusting digital menus to reflect the 'New Nordic' philosophy while maintaining optimal margins.
  • Energy Grid Integration: Using predictive AI to shift energy-intensive kitchen prep and dishwashing to periods of high wind-power availability on the Danish grid, reducing the carbon footprint and operational costs.
Risk

Navigating Danish Data Privacy and the 'Datatilsynet' in Guest Personalization

  • While AI enables hyper-personalization, Copenhagen-based operators must navigate strict EU GDPR interpretations by the Danish Data Protection Agency (Datatilsynet).
  • Privacy-First Guest Profiles: Implementing decentralized data storage for guest preferences (allergies, room temperature, pillow type) to ensure compliance while delivering tailored experiences.
  • Ethical Facial Recognition Limits: We advise against biometric check-ins in the Danish market due to cultural friction and regulatory scrutiny; we instead recommend QR-based 'Digital Keys' integrated with encrypted AI identity verification.
  • Algorithmic Transparency: Ensuring all dynamic pricing models for hotel rooms or high-end tasting menus are explainable and avoid 'price discrimination' traps that could lead to reputational damage in the highly egalitarian Danish consumer market.
